SMART AND STYLISH UPGRADES TO SPRUCE UP AN OLDER FLAT.

- YUEN YIYING

NEW SPIN

Older homes often come with larger floor plans and are situated in more established neighbourhoods with better amenities. However, several updates are often needed to maximise your new dwelling’s full potential and make it feel like your own. These tips can give you a headstart.

REFRESH AND RENEW

Resale home looking a little worse for wear? These moves will take years off its appearance.

Turn back time

If the built-ins, doors and floors are in good shape, consider getting pros to refinish them rather than replace them. Stone tiles and counters can be repolished or honed for a contemporary matte texture, and wood surfaces can be sanded and bleached or darkened to suit your aesthetic. Good for the environment and good for your pocket!

Save the good stuff

Old homes come with several defining features, some desirable (larger kitchens and communal areas) and some less so (tile counters and tiny bathrooms). Don’t feel pressured to retain all the details, or even the floor plan, but do repair and preserve some elements like trim, vintage materials and old-timey glass if you want your house to be unique. Replicate these details through your dwelling for a more intentional look, or repurpose them as art!
